Demystifying AI: A Data-Driven Approach
Artificial intelligence has captivated the world with its capabilities. However, many remain unsure about how it truly operates. At its core, AI is a data-driven area that employs vast datasets to identify patterns and create meaningful insights. Through algorithms and sophisticated models, AI can automate tasks, anticipate future trends, and even mimic human decision-making.
This data-centric approach allows AI to persistently learn and read more improve, becoming more reliable over time. By interpreting the underlying relationships within data, AI can expose hidden connections that would otherwise remain obscured.

Unveiling Future Trends: AI and Data Science
Artificial intelligence redefines the field of data science by enabling powerful predictive capabilities. AI algorithms can analyze vast datasets, identifying patterns and correlations that would be impossible for humans to detect. This allows organizations to make more strategic decisions, optimize operations, and forecast future trends with remarkable precision. From predicting customer behavior to optimizing financial models, AI-powered predictions are reshaping industries across the globe.
